Understanding Indica Marijuana: Characteristics and Effects

What is Indica Marijuana?

Indica marijuana refers to a specific strain of cannabis known for its unique characteristics and effects. Commonly associated with relaxation and tranquility, Indica strains are often preferred by users seeking relief from stress, anxiety, or physical discomfort. This type of cannabis is believed to originate from the mountainous regions of Central Asia, particularly Afghanistan and Pakistan, where it thrives in cooler climates.

Characteristics of Indica Strains

Indica marijuana plants typically exhibit a bushy appearance with broader leaves and shorter stature compared to their Sativa counterparts. These plants flourish in less light and have a shorter flowering cycle, making them suitable for indoor cultivation. The cannabinoid profile of Indica strains usually includes higher levels of CBD, contributing to their calming effects, along with THC, which may produce a euphoric sensation.

Effects of Indica Marijuana

When consumed, Indica strains are famed for inducing a state of deep relaxation, often referred to as a ‘body high.’ Users may experience heavier eyelids, a sense of calm, and a potential boost in appetite. Many find Indica marijuana helpful for winding down at the end of the day, alleviating insomnia, or reducing chronic pain. Because of these soothing effects, it is especially popular among those seeking to unwind or manage specific health conditions.
